      m68k: runtime patching infrastructure · fbe9c961
      Roman Zippel 提交于
      Add the basic infrastructure to allow runtime patching of kernel and modules
      to optimize a few functions with parameters, which are only calculated once
      during bootup and are otherwise constant.  Use this for the conversion between
      virtual and physical addresses.

      smpboot: fix cachesize comparison in smp_tune_scheduling() · 8387c1a4
      Linus Torvalds 提交于
      Jarek Poplawski noted that boot_cpu_data.x86_cache_size is signed int
      and can be < 0 too.
      
      In fact we test for it. Except we assigned it to an unsigned value..

      [ARM] 4412/1: S3C2412: reset errata fix · eca8c242
      Ben Dooks 提交于
      The S3C2412 has an reset-errata where the clock
      may cause a glitch switching back to EXTCLK. We
      force a switch to EXTCLK before writing the
      reset register to force use of the CLKCON sync
      logic to properly switch.
      
      Fix problem reported by Matthieu Castet.

      [ARM] Fix stacktrace FP range checking · 5b10c8e4
      Russell King 提交于
      Fix an oops in the stacktrace code, caused by improper range checking.
      We subtract 12 off 'fp' before testing to see if it's below the low
      bound.  However, if 'fp' were zero before, it becomes a very large
      positive number, causing this test to succeed where it should fail.
